Make WordPress Core

Changeset 5145


Ignore:
Timestamp:
03/31/2007 02:47:23 AM (17 years ago)
Author:
rob1n
Message:

Add https:// support to script loader. Props abtime. fixes #4046

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/wp-includes/script-loader.php

    r5118 r5145  
    150150                        $ver .= '&' . $this->args[$handle];
    151151                    $src = 0 === strpos($this->scripts[$handle]->src, 'http://') ? $this->scripts[$handle]->src : get_option( 'siteurl' ) . $this->scripts[$handle]->src;
     152                    $src = $this->scripts[$handle]->src;
     153                   
     154                    if (!preg_match('|^https?://|', $src)) {
     155                        $src = get_option('siteurl') . $src;
     156                    }
     157                   
    152158                    $src = add_query_arg('ver', $ver, $src);
    153159                    $src = clean_url(apply_filters( 'script_loader_src', $src ));
Note: See TracChangeset for help on using the changeset viewer.